Black Sails | Lighting/Camera

It's 1715 and the golden age of piracy… a world where rebel pirates, collapsing shanty towns, whore houses, illegal treasure and the promise of the New World clash with the imperial forces of European civilization. Nothing less than a full-on art history mash-up of Baroque motifs, Gothic architecture and Rococo style could express this strange society, where outcasts and aristocrats alike vie for power. Using a sculptural language traditionally reserved for saints and kings, we depict a maverick society that is ultimately doomed. BLACK SAILS SHOW OPEN

contribution:

Lighting, Camera, Animation

My role on this project was camera and lighting. The software I used was Maya,
VRay and Nuke. Our work was nominated for an Emmy for Best Title Sequence.
